Taniya Nayak, interior designer from HGTV's Designed to Sell, asks you to rethink neutral colors in creating a beautiful room:
"Neutrals: sometimes people associate the word with nondescript colors that dont offer a lot in the way of style. But really, neutrals are the starting point for almost any color palette. They can provide a rich sophistication that brighter colors may fail to achieve.
"Take a look at the deep grey used on the walls of this dramatic modern bedroom. It provides the perfect backdrop for unique architecture to shine and really helps the furnishing come together in the room. The carpet echoes this palette with another grey, this time with a touch of lilac added to give depth to the room as a whole.
"Building a tone-on-tone provides depth without being over the top. It's a great background for pops of color that can even change with your mood. The next time you want to go neutral, look for deeper shades or with an undertone of color to add style and pizzazz to your room."
